Least Common Multiple of 33642 and 33647 with GCF Formula

The formula of LCM is LCM(a,b) = ( a × b) / GCF(a,b).
We need to calculate greatest common factor 33642 and 33647, than apply into the LCM equation.

GCF(33642,33647) = 1
LCM(33642,33647) = ( 33642 × 33647) / 1
LCM(33642,33647) = 1131952374 / 1
LCM(33642,33647) = 1131952374
